Mission Statement
Our mission is to bring business and education together in a positive working relationship through innovative leadership and career development programs.
Leadership Development
Members develop essential soft skills by holding chapter officer positions at the local, state, and national levels; by networking with accomplished business professionals; and by participating in business-focused workshops, seminars, and academic competitions.
Academic Competitions
Members demonstrate their business expertise at high-profile regional, state, and national competitive events. The top students are recognized with trophies and cash awards.
Membership Benefits
Members receive exclusive discounts and enhanced benefits for travel, education, and more.
Community Service
Members work with the March of Dimes to help end premature births by participating in awareness campaigns and the March for Babies fundraiser.

Educational Programs
Members create career portfolios, enhance their knowledge with world-recognized skills certifications, and have access to select college scholarships.
Awards & Recognition
Members build a portfolio of accomplishments with a wide range of awards programs.
